Abstract
1474440 Spark gaps GENERAL ELECTRIC CO 5 July 1974 [5 July 1973] 29946/74 Headings H1X and H1D A main spark gap is ionised ready for a discharge by a preioniser comprising a condenser and a photon emitter which are connected in series between the main gap electrodes. The condenser, Figs. 1a, 1b, consists of plates 22a, 24 on opposited sides of an insulating layer 12, connected to strips 22, 28 respectively, deposited on layer 12. Strip 28 is resistive and connected to strip 20, which has a portion forming a gap 26 with plate 24. The schematic connections of the preioniser 10, connected across the electrodes 32, 34 of main spark gap 30, are shown in Fig. 2. When an overvoltage impulse arrives, it includes a high frequency component to which the condenser offers little impedance, so that the main voltage appears across resistance 28 and gap 26. Gap 26 breaks down before the main gap 30, so that photons emitted by gap 26 ionise gap 30 which is ready to conduct as soon as the voltage across it reaches the break-down voltage. It is thus assured that gap 30 will properly protect the apparatus connected thereto. The main gap and preioniser may be assembled on a disc (Figs. 3a, 3b, not shown), and the discs may be piled to form a spark gap arrestor.
